Position Summary

Under general direction, responsible for defining, implementing, and supporting software applications, and interfacing with end-users and other IT groups to identify and resolve application issues.

This position will support the Core Foundations Team.

Responsibilities

  • Formulate / define solution scope and objectives based on user needs. Devise / modify solutions to solve highly complex problems considering technical environment and business needs.
  • Prepare detailed specifications from which applications may be configured, tables built, scripts or programs written.
  • Analyze and revise existing system logic difficulties and document as necessary.
  • Build and maintain application integration points.
  • Lead application software version upgrades and modifications.
  • Assist in establishing systems analysis, programming, and computer operations priorities in order to provide effective service to all application users.
  • Responsible for quality control and auditing of databases to ensure accurate and appropriate use of data. Work directly with users of data to resolve data conflicts and inappropriate data usage.
  • Oversees a small project or phases of a larger project. Responsible for coordinating activities of project team, identifying appropriate resources needed, and developing schedules to ensure timely completion of project.
  • Document specifications including job flows and data flows.
  • Develop and maintain deep understanding (application and technical environment) of products in order to effectively support customers,
  • Work with Vendors to design and code enhancements to applications.
  • Act as customer advocate with Vendor development.
  • Identify opportunities for effectively satisfying enterprise information needs through automation.
  • Provide reports, information, and data files.
  • Other duties/projects as assigned.

Qualifications

Minimum Education

AS in computer-related field or equivalent combination of education and experience

Minimum Experience

Minimum of six (6) years Information Systems or relevant functional area. Requires demonstrated deep understanding of technical computer operations in a client/server environment (for assigned applications). Two (2) years of IT project management

experience.

Licensure Requirement

Professional/clinical licensure (RN, ARRT, etc.) may be required based on assigned applications.
